Identifying your body shape
Determining your body shape involves measuring key areas like shoulders, bust, waist, and hips.
Compare these measurements to identify which shape you most closely resemble:
1. Hourglass: Balanced shoulders and hips, defined waist
2. Pear: Wider hips than shoulders
3. Apple: Wider upper body, less defined waist
4. Rectangle: Similar measurements throughout
5. Inverted Triangle: Broader shoulders, narrower hips
Common body types explained
| Body Type | Characteristics | Clothing Focus |
|---|---|---|
| Hourglass | Balanced proportions | Accentuate waist |
| Pear | Wider lower body | Balance upper body |
| Apple | Fuller midsection | Create waistline |
| Rectangle | Straight silhouette | Add curves |
| Inverted Triangle | Broad shoulders | Balance lower body |
1. Co-ordsets for Hourglass Figures
Emphasizing the waist
Hourglass figures benefit from co-ordsets that accentuate the waist. High-waisted bottoms paired with cropped tops create a stunning silhouette. Wrap dresses and belted jumpsuits also work wonders, drawing attention to the narrowest part of the body
2. Flattering Co-ordsets for Pear-Shaped Bodies
Drawing attention to the upper body
For pear-shaped bodies, focus on accentuating the upper body. Choose co-ordsets with:
1. Embellished or patterned tops
2. Off-shoulder or boat neck designs
3. Statement sleeves or ruffled detail
3. Co-ordsets for Apple-Shaped Bodies
Creating a defined waistline
To create a defined waistline for apple-shaped bodies, opt for:
1. Empire waist tops
2. Wrap-style dresses
3. A-line silhouettes
These styles draw attention away from the midsection and create the illusion of a more defined waist.
4. Styling Co-ordsets for Rectangle Body Types
Adding curves and definition
Rectangle body types benefit from co-ordsets that create the illusion of curves. Opt for:
1. Peplum tops paired with fitted bottoms
2. Wrap dresses with belted waists
3. High-waisted pants with cropped jackets
5. Co-ordsets for Inverted Triangle Body Shapes
Balancing broad shoulders
1. V-neck tops
2. Scoop necklines
3. Dark colors on top
4. Vertical stripes
Inverted triangle body shapes are characterized by broad shoulders and a narrow lower body. To create balance, choose co-ordsets that draw attention downward. Opt for V-neck or scoop neckline tops in dark colors or vertical stripes to minimize the shoulder area. Pair these with bottoms that add volume, such as A-line skirts or wide-leg pants, to create a harmonious silhouette.
